Doubt cast over video of cyclist's revenge on sexist motorists

A video showing a female cyclist taking revenge on some sexist tradesmen has been questioned over its authenticity.

On face value, the video has everything to set social media commentary ablaze - a young woman on a bicycle comes face to face with some handsy and provocative men in a van at some traffic lights.

A motorcyclist with a camera is right there to capture their unwelcome advances and her swift revenge.

The video shows the woman appearing to angrily reject the advances of the men in the car, before following them, filming bike in tow, for two blokes.

When they stop, she swiftly deprives the van of it's right wing mirror. The man filming from the motorcycle tells the "scum" it is "what they deserve".

The perfect cyclist revenge video? Well, maybe and maybe not.

Commenters have been quick to point out a few suspicious issues, including the crystal clear audio, the van's ability to outrun the cycle but the motorbike's failure to do likewise and, finally, the fact the video has since been found to be in the hands of Viral Thread, which is now trying to monetise it.

Of course, the other argument is that it is what it says it is, and this stunning piece of swift and decisive rejection has somehow been caught in all its glory.
